Re: Carburetor to manifold gasket material
Posted: Sat Feb 13, 2021 3:25 pm
by Norman Kling
There is no pressure on that gasket, and if the surfaces of the manifold and carburetor are clean and straight, thick paper or other gasket material would work fine. Only thing to beware of in this location would be a vacuum leak.

Re: Carburetor to manifold gasket material
Posted: Sun Feb 14, 2021 12:52 pm
by Dropacent
If you look close, the metal edge is rolled, to make a nice seal. Remember , gasoline constantly flows through this joint. Do you really think just any material( cardboard) is a good seal? IMHO real gasket material would be a fine substitute, but not just a piece of unknown cardboard.
Re: Carburetor to manifold gasket material
Posted: Sun Feb 14, 2021 12:56 pm
by Dropacent
Just a small point. I believe they are actually brass, which with ford is a cheaper material. I can measure the brass thickness if anyone actually cares. It’s very thin. The core is asbestos.
